Output 2608b6573565aa79e6cd768ebd0b5a2d3d895982d7065b358749b628f0fc3a2e:0

value
500096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 237d340b180ac8033e12e7529990935bb06ecbb7 OP_EQUAL
address
34vfZXziFyDAjWVgoQmhMfWSgmYeVG1zJh
transaction
2608b6573565aa79e6cd768ebd0b5a2d3d895982d7065b358749b628f0fc3a2e
spent
true